I thank the chairman for yielding. Mr. Speaker, I want to first speak, in general, in support of this tax package overall, which includes some very, very good tax policy. But I want to highlight and specifically draw attention to one very important provision, a bipartisan provision, and that is a further delay of the medical device tax for a 5-year period. My preference, Mr. Speaker, would have been to have a permanent repeal of the device tax, but I understand you have to compromise on things, and that is a good compromise, so 5 years is what we get. And look, during a period of time when there are very few issues that a lot of policymakers, unfortunately, in Congress can agree upon, there is no doubt that there has been strong, bipartisan, broad-based support to repeal and eliminate a very bad policy that was put in place as a part of ObamaCare and repealing this device tax. This is about making sure that our Nation, our country, America, continues to lead the world in this important ecosystem that is central to improving patient care and also creating high-quality jobs. We all know the medical device industry in America is truly an American success story. It is a Minnesota success story. I can speak to the 400,000 people around the country who are directly employed.
